Prithwiraj Mal is a scholar working on Polymers and Plastics, Mechanics of Materials and Physiology. According to data from OpenAlex, Prithwiraj Mal has authored 9 papers receiving a total of 73 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Polymers and Plastics, 3 papers in Mechanics of Materials and 3 papers in Physiology. Recurrent topics in Prithwiraj Mal's work include Textile materials and evaluations (8 papers), Thermoregulation and physiological responses (3 papers) and Mechanical Behavior of Composites (2 papers). Prithwiraj Mal is often cited by papers focused on Textile materials and evaluations (8 papers), Thermoregulation and physiological responses (3 papers) and Mechanical Behavior of Composites (2 papers). Prithwiraj Mal collaborates with scholars based in India. Prithwiraj Mal's co-authors include Anindya Ghosh, Abhijit Majumdar, Debamalya Banerjee and Asis Patnaik and has published in prestigious journals such as Journal of the Textile Institute, Autex Research Journal and Fibres and Textiles in Eastern Europe.
